From ef2eddc31f0be5039fb1e06796efb936193e1740 Mon Sep 17 00:00:00 2001 From: Maofeng Date: Fri, 31 Jul 2026 10:04:27 +0800 Subject: [PATCH] feat(runtime): expose resident driver boundaries Expose exact Actor instance identity and manifest mailbox capacity so Host supervisors can distinguish idempotent starts from fault recovery and preserve revision-specific limits. Expose resident stream chunk and endpoint-policy validation to drivers, and mark terminal streams closing before dispatching their final callback.
